FE týpek-Angular & TypeScript Expertise
Empowering Frontend Development with AI
How can I optimize my Angular application for better performance?
Can you show me an example of using RxJS with Angular?
What's the best way to handle state management in Angular?
How do I create a custom Angular directive?
Related Tools
Load MoreStarý mrzutý důchodce
Mrzutý důchodce, vždy negativní a arogantní, odmítá chválu a stěžuje si na vše.
Grig GPT
Grig GPT
Český Překladatel
Specialista na překlady z angličtiny do češtiny. Vložte souvislý anglický text (cca do dvou stránek textu), nabídnu tabulku s obtížnými frázemi a poté text pečlivě přeložím. Umím překládat i do angličtiny, i když to není moje specialita. // v1.34
Jak sbalit ženu 3.0
Zkušenější kamarád, aneb stroj vyrostlý na knize Jak sbalit ženu 2.0 Tomáše Baránka radí, jak na seznamování
Copík F1 & MotoGP
Expert in F1 & MotoGP ticket sales stats, pricing, and marketing strategies.
Kam s ním?
Friendly and understandable waste sorting advisor. You can find places to properly dispose of your waste at https://www.kamsnim.cz/
20.0 / 5 (200 votes)
Introduction to Coding Barista
Coding Barista is a specialized GPT designed to assist frontend developers working with the Angular framework and TypeScript. Its primary goal is to simplify complex Angular concepts, provide practical coding examples, and offer guidance on best practices. Coding Barista is equipped to address a wide range of topics within the Angular ecosystem, from setting up new projects, component communication, service implementation, to advanced topics like state management with NgRx and performance optimization. It helps developers understand and apply Angular features more effectively by breaking down concepts into manageable parts and illustrating these with code snippets. Powered by ChatGPT-4o。
Main Functions of Coding Barista
Simplifying Angular Concepts
Example
Explaining how dependency injection works in Angular through simple examples.
Scenario
A developer is new to Angular and struggling to understand how services are injected into components. Coding Barista would provide an easy-to-understand explanation followed by a code snippet demonstrating how to inject a logging service into a component.
Providing Practical Coding Examples
Example
Sharing code snippets for creating reactive forms in Angular.
Scenario
A developer needs to implement a complex form with dynamic validation rules. Coding Barista offers step-by-step guidance and a code example to create and manage the form using Angular's ReactiveFormsModule.
Guidance on Best Practices
Example
Offering tips on structuring Angular projects for scalability and maintainability.
Scenario
An experienced developer is tasked with architecting a large-scale Angular application. Coding Barista would suggest modular architecture, lazy loading modules, and using core, shared, and feature modules to organize the codebase efficiently.
Exploring Advanced Topics
Example
Discussing strategies for state management using NgRx.
Scenario
A team is considering adopting NgRx for state management in their Angular application. Coding Barista provides an overview of NgRx concepts, benefits of using it for managing application state, and a simple example to get started.
Ideal Users of Coding Barista Services
Frontend Developers New to Angular
Individuals who are just starting out with Angular can benefit immensely from Coding Barista's clear explanations and practical examples, making the learning curve less steep and more manageable.
Experienced Angular Developers
Developers with some Angular experience who are looking to deepen their understanding of the framework, explore advanced features, or stay updated on best practices will find valuable insights and tips.
Project Leads and Architects
Those responsible for structuring large-scale Angular projects can utilize Coding Barista's guidance on project architecture, performance optimization, and best practices to ensure their applications are scalable, maintainable, and efficient.
How to Use FE týpek
1
Visit yeschat.ai for a complimentary trial without the need for login or ChatGPT Plus subscription.
2
Select the FE týpek from the available list of GPTs to start utilizing its specialized TypeScript and Angular expertise.
3
Enter your query or describe the issue you're facing in the provided text box. Be as specific as possible to ensure accuracy in the response.
4
Review the generated advice or code snippet. Utilize the 'Clarify' or 'More detail' options if you need further information or a more detailed explanation.
5
Apply the provided solutions or examples in your project. Repeat the process as needed to tackle different aspects of your development work.
Try other advanced and practical GPTs
Anime Art Editor
Transform anime art with AI precision.
Pressure Washing
Empower Your Cleaning with AI-Powered Pressure Washing
Formula Expert
Streamline your Airtable formulas with AI
CraftCode Dev
Elevate Coding with AI-Powered Precision
Juris Finder
Empowering legal research with AI.
Visual Creativity Guide
Empowering creativity with AI
SEO Url Analyst
Optimize Your Content, Outrank Competitors
Gummy
Sweetening Creativity with AI
Beauty Expert Advisor of iBrow Department
Empowering beauty with AI expertise
Subscription
Unlock the full potential of subscriptions with AI-powered insights.
RPH Crisis Monitor
AI-powered Crisis Insight Engine
Jose
Crafting Elegance with AI
FE týpek: Detailed Q&A
What makes FE týpek unique in handling Angular and TypeScript queries?
FE týpek specializes in Angular frameworks and TypeScript, offering precise, context-aware solutions and examples that cater specifically to frontend development challenges. Its underlying model is trained with a focus on modern web development practices, making it adept at simplifying complex concepts and providing actionable advice.
Can FE týpek assist with debugging Angular applications?
Yes, FE týpek can assist with debugging Angular applications by providing insights into common errors, suggesting best practices for error handling, and offering specific code examples to address bugs. It can guide users through the debugging process with a focus on Angular's architecture and TypeScript's features.
How does FE týpek stay updated with the latest Angular versions?
FE týpek's knowledge base is periodically updated to reflect the latest in Angular frameworks and TypeScript language enhancements. While it can offer guidance based on the most current practices and features, it's also designed to understand queries related to older versions, ensuring broad support for developers.
Is FE týpek suitable for beginners in Angular and TypeScript?
Absolutely, FE týpek is designed to cater to both beginners and experienced developers. For newcomers, it provides clear, simple explanations and beginner-friendly examples, making it an ideal learning companion for understanding the fundamentals of Angular and TypeScript.
Can FE týpek provide project-specific advice?
While FE týpek can offer general guidance and best practices, its ability to provide project-specific advice may be limited by the context shared by the user. For the best results, users are encouraged to provide detailed descriptions of their projects and the challenges they face.